Buffalo, NY to Hilton Head Island, SC is about 900 road miles.
920 miles
The shortest driving distance is 247 miles.
Take I-95 SOUTH to US-278 to JASPER and HILTON HEAD ISLAND at EXIT 8 in SOUTH CAROLINA. On this route, bypass Richmond via I-295 (EXIT 84A.)Turn left off the exit ramp onto US-278 EAST to HILTON HEAD ISLAND. Take US-278 EAST to Hilton Head Island.
The shortest distance is 470 miles.
800 miles
It is 115.77 miles according to MapQuest.
It is 150 miles according to Google Maps.
It is 312 miles according to Google Maps.
It is 288.03 miles according to MapQuest.
It is 134 miles according to Google Maps.